Reporting to the Senior Controller, we are seeking a Staff Accountant who is experienced with general accounting, GAAP and FASB as well as governmental accounting standards for grants. The person in this role will be responsible for cash receipts, expense tracking by cost center, inventory, ad-hoc financial reports, intra-company transactions, account reconciliations and oversee payroll processing. Cross-training is important for the seamless operation of the team, so the Staff Accountant must also have experience with accounts payable and multi-state payroll.
This role is responsible for organizing, correctly coding and reporting all income, expenses and liabilities of the organization. You must be able to work effectively in a fast-changing, entrepreneurial setting with diverse team players while working across organizational and functional boundaries.

Responsibilities
- General Ledger Maintenance
- Supervise accounts payable
- Supervise accounts receivable/cash receipts (may end up A/R cash receipts)
- Reconcile income transactions between Sage Intacct, and sources (Stripe, PayPal, and Chase Bank) on a daily basis
- Oversee Sync Bill.com with Sage Intacct on a daily basis
- Reconcile Bill.com aging A/P summary against Sage Intacct aging A/P
- Ensure very few bills if any are aged greater than 31 days
- Assist with vendor and expense analysis
- Assist with month-end close and year-end close
- Other duties as assigned by the Controller and CFO
